The transcript describes the reflections of a narrator who is writing in a private space within Ardua Hall, a library that has survived widespread book burnings. The narrator reflects on the transformation of a statue over nine years, noting offerings left by motorists and the changes it has undergone. The writing process is fraught with risks, as the narrator is aware of potential betrayals and denunciations. Despite these dangers, the narrator continues to document their thoughts, aware that writing can be a perilous endeavor.
